1 琴にあはせて伶長にうたはしめたるダビデのうた ああ神よねがはくはわが哭聲をききたまへ わが祈にみこころをとめたまへ
[For the Chief Musician. For a stringed instrument. By David.] Hear my cry, God. Listen to my prayer.
2 わが心くづほるるとき地のはてより汝をよばん なんぢ我をみちびきてわが及びがたきほどの高き磐にのぼらせたまへ
From the most remote place of the earth, I will call to you, when my heart is overwhelmed. Lead me to the rock that is higher than I.
3 なんぢはわが避所われを仇よりのがれしむる堅固なる櫓なればなり
For you have been a refuge for me, a strong tower from the enemy.
4 われ永遠になんぢの帷幄にすまはん我なんぢの翼の下にのがれん (セラ)
I will dwell in your tent forever. I will take refuge in the shelter of your wings. (Selah)
5 神よなんぢはわがもろもろの誓をきき名をおそるるものにたまふ嗣業をわれにあたへたまへり
For you, God, have heard my vows. You have given me the heritage of those who fear your name.
6 なんぢは王の生命をのばし その年を幾代にもいたらせたまはん
You will prolong the king's life; his years shall be for generations.
7 王はとこしへに神のみまへにとどまらん ねがはくは仁慈と眞實とをそなへて彼をまもりたまへ
He shall be enthroned in God's presence forever. Appoint your loving kindness and truth, that they may preserve him.
8 さらば我とこしへに名をほめうたひて日ごとにわがもろもろの誓をつくのひ果さん
So I will sing praise to your name forever, that I may fulfill my vows day after day.
